Ohio, Jan. 6 -- US Vice President JD Vance on Monday (local time) expressed gratitude to law enforcement agencies after an apparent attempt was made to break into his home in Cincinnati, Ohio and appealed to the media to exercise restraint in coverage of the incident.

In a post on social media platform X, Vance said that an individual attempted to gain entry into his residence by damaging the windows. "I appreciate everyone's well wishes about the attack at our home. As far as I can tell, a crazy person tried to break in by hammering the windows," he wrote.
